Background
Bockman, Craig R. was born on January 9, 1958 in Woodstock, Illinois, United States.

University of California at Los Angeles (Bachelor of Arts, 1979). Loyola University of Los Angeles (Juris Doctor, 1982).
Worked at Jones, Bell, Abbott, Fleming & Fitzgerald, Limited Liability Partnership (Los Angeles, California) specializing in General Civil, Trial and Appellate Practice in all State and Federal Courts. Antitrust, Arbitration, Franchise, Probate, Real Estate and Securities Law. Admitted to the bar, 1982, California, United States.
District Court, Central, Southern, Eastern and Northern Districts of California and United States.
Court of Appeals, Second, Ninth, Tenth and District of Columbia Circuits. 1988, United States. Supreme Court.
Recipient, American Jurisprudence Award in Insurance Law. Author: "Business Torts: The (Correct) Statute of Limitations for Breach of Fiduciary Duty Under California Law," 16 California
Business. Law News 9, Winter 1994.
Judge Pro Tem, Los Angeles Municipal Court, 1988. Arbitrator, National Futures Association, 1990. Member: Los Angeles County (Panel Member, Arbitration Committee, 1986) and American Bar Associations.
